博客 XtraBackup备份失败原因与解决方法

XtraBackup备份失败原因与解决方法

   数栈君   发表于 2025-09-17 18:50  125  0

XtraBackup备份失败原因与解决方法

XtraBackup是一款非常优秀的MySQL备份工具,它支持热备份,不会阻塞数据库,备份效率高。但是,在使用过程中,可能会遇到备份失败的问题,那么,XtraBackup备份失败的原因有哪些呢?又该如何解决呢?

一、XtraBackup备份失败的原因

  1. 权限问题

在使用XtraBackup进行备份时,需要确保备份用户具有足够的权限。如果备份用户没有足够的权限,可能会导致备份失败。例如,备份用户没有读取数据库的权限,或者没有写入备份文件的权限。

  1. 磁盘空间不足

如果备份文件所在的磁盘空间不足,可能会导致备份失败。因为XtraBackup在备份过程中需要创建临时文件,如果磁盘空间不足,可能会导致备份失败。

  1. MySQL服务异常

如果MySQL服务异常,可能会导致备份失败。例如,MySQL服务没有运行,或者MySQL服务运行异常。

  1. XtraBackup版本问题

如果XtraBackup版本过旧,可能会导致备份失败。因为旧版本的XtraBackup可能存在一些已知的问题,这些问题可能会导致备份失败。

  1. 其他原因

除了以上原因,还有可能是其他原因导致备份失败,例如网络问题、备份文件损坏等。

二、XtraBackup备份失败的解决方法

  1. 检查备份用户权限

如果备份失败的原因是权限问题,那么需要检查备份用户的权限。确保备份用户具有足够的权限,例如读取数据库的权限、写入备份文件的权限等。

  1. 检查磁盘空间

如果备份失败的原因是磁盘空间不足,那么需要检查备份文件所在的磁盘空间。如果磁盘空间不足,需要释放一些空间,或者将备份文件移动到其他磁盘空间充足的目录。

  1. 检查MySQL服务

如果备份失败的原因是MySQL服务异常,那么需要检查MySQL服务。确保MySQL服务正常运行,如果没有运行,需要启动MySQL服务;如果运行异常,需要修复MySQL服务。

  1. 升级XtraBackup版本

如果备份失败的原因是XtraBackup版本过旧,那么需要升级XtraBackup版本。确保使用最新版本的XtraBackup,这样可以避免旧版本的已知问题。

  1. 其他解决方法

除了以上解决方法,还有可能是其他原因导致备份失败,例如网络问题、备份文件损坏等。对于这些问题,需要根据具体情况进行解决。

三、XtraBackup备份失败的排查步骤

  1. 检查备份日志

在备份过程中,XtraBackup会生成备份日志。通过查看备份日志,可以了解备份失败的原因。备份日志通常位于备份文件所在的目录。

  1. 检查备份命令

在备份过程中,需要执行备份命令。通过检查备份命令,可以了解备份失败的原因。备份命令通常位于备份脚本中。

  1. 检查备份配置

在备份过程中,需要配置备份参数。通过检查备份配置,可以了解备份失败的原因。备份配置通常位于备份脚本中。

  1. 检查备份环境

在备份过程中,需要确保备份环境正常。通过检查备份环境,可以了解备份失败的原因。备份环境通常包括备份用户、备份文件所在的磁盘空间、MySQL服务等。

四、XtraBackup备份失败的预防措施

  1. 定期检查备份用户权限

为了防止备份失败,需要定期检查备份用户的权限。确保备份用户具有足够的权限,例如读取数据库的权限、写入备份文件的权限等。

  1. 定期检查磁盘空间

为了防止备份失败,需要定期检查备份文件所在的磁盘空间。如果磁盘空间不足,需要释放一些空间,或者将备份文件移动到其他磁盘空间充足的目录。

  1. 定期检查MySQL服务

为了防止备份失败,需要定期检查MySQL服务。确保MySQL服务正常运行,如果没有运行,需要启动MySQL服务;如果运行异常,需要修复MySQL服务。

  1. 定期升级XtraBackup版本

为了防止备份失败,需要定期升级XtraBackup版本。确保使用最新版本的XtraBackup,这样可以避免旧版本的已知问题。

  1. 定期检查备份环境

为了防止备份失败,需要定期检查备份环境。确保备份环境正常,例如备份用户、备份文件所在的磁盘空间、MySQL服务等。

总结

XtraBackup备份失败的原因有很多,包括权限问题、磁盘空间不足、MySQL服务异常、XtraBackup版本问题等。为了防止备份失败,需要定期检查备份用户权限、磁盘空间、MySQL服务、XtraBackup版本、备份环境等。如果备份失败,需要根据备份日志、备份命令、备份配置、备份环境等进行排查。希望本文能够帮助您解决XtraBackup备份失败的问题。广告文字&链接 。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料